The Poisoned Chalice of PSG
Coaching PSG comes with high expectations due to the club’s Qatari owners providing limitless financial backing. While this financial support is an advantage, it also means that patience is often in short supply. Past coaches like Carlo Ancelotti, Laurent Blanc, Unai Emery, Thomas Tuchel, Mauricio Pochettino, and Christophe Galtier have all won trophies during their time at Parc des Princes, but none have managed to secure the Champions League title.

The Legacy of Luis Enrique
If Luis Enrique manages to lead PSG to Champions League glory, it will not only be a historic moment for the club but also a defining moment in his coaching career. The Spaniard has already achieved great success with Barcelona, winning numerous trophies including the treble in the 2014-2015 season. However, guiding PSG to their first-ever Champions League title would cement his legacy as one of the greatest coaches of his generation.
